**Ticket CA-339 — Contrast audit tooling fails on misconfigured env**

External plugin authors running the Lumenvale contrast-audit harness have reported that the checker exits before scanning any palettes. Investigation shows the sandbox environment was provisioned without the audit service credential, so the ratio API rejects every request. Until the provisioning image is rebuilt, please add the following line to your env file:

secret setting of tajof-bahif: COURIER_KEY3=65d

Hey Marta — handing over PedalShift before I'm out for the week. The rebalancer is mid-migration to the new queue, so truck assignments for the Coldbrook zone may lag by a few minutes; that's expected. If the optimizer crashes, just restart the worker — state is recoverable. One catch: restoring the saved route snapshots requires unlocking the ops vault, and for that you'll need the passphrase below.

unlock words, fawig-bagef: olidor-holir-istox-holath-tamys-quenion-giliel

## Reconcile job — quick orientation

The Stockmend reconciliation job runs nightly at 02:10 and compares warehouse counts against the Ledgerbin internal service. Discrepancies over the threshold open a review task; under it, counts auto-adjust. The job is idempotent — rerunning is safe. Failures almost always mean Ledgerbin auth or a schema bump, in that order. Config lives in the job's env file; the threshold defaults to 3 units. The Ledgerbin service key the job uses is below.

API key for yagag-fawif: zpat4_Gful

Quick heads-up on Pinwheel UI versioning: we cut a minor release every sprint, and anything touching component props needs a changeset file in the PR. No changeset, no merge — the bot will nag you. Majors are rare and go through the design council first. The full policy, with examples of what counts as breaking, lives on the internal page below.

wiki page, bahip-yahip: https://grafana.qirvanlabs.corp/browse/display/projects/cc3a1b9dbfc9